"Flatworms" Meaning

Flatworms are a type of invertebrate animal that belongs to the phylum Platyhelminthes. They are characterized by their flat, elongated bodies and lack of body cavity. Examples of flatworms include tapeworms, liver flukes, and planarians. Flatworms are typically small and range from a few millimeters to a few centimeters in length. They have a simple digestive system and reproduce by producing eggs or larvae.
